Animation Awards...

SJSU Animation wins TWO awards in the 37th ASIFA-EAST Animation Festival, on May 7th

posted Sun, May 14, 2006

Fumi and the Bad Luck Foot was awarded Best of Show, placing among animation legends Bill Plympton and Igor Kovalyov!

Stoopid Movie!!!, created in the Spring 2005 Advanced Animation class, takes 3rd place in the Independent Films category.

"Neighborhood Roots" a Finalist at Adobe Design Achievement Awards

posted Thurs, June 2, 2005

SJSU animation department short film "Neighborhood Roots" has been selected as a finalist in the Animation category of the 2005 Adobe Design Achievement Awards. Student representatives will attend the 2005 Adobe Design Achievement Awards Event held July 21st at the Guggenheim Museum in New York City, at which winner rankings will be announced.

"Neighborhood Roots" has also been awarded BEST COLLEGE ANIMATION from the 2005 International Student Film Festival in Santa Barbara, California.

"Neighborhood Roots" has also recently screened at the Kalamazoo Animation Festival International as well as the Ohlone College Film, Video, and Multimedia Festival, both in May of 2005.

"Stoopid Movie" Takes the Prize at Radio Alice

posted Fri, May 13, 2005

Stoopid Movie has won first place in the Animation category of the Radio Alice 3-Minute Film Festival 2005! Cole Higgins and Hee-Young Son accepted the prize of $3,000 on behalf of David Chai.

Acme Animation Online

The curriculum in Animation/Illustration is enhanced by a unique distance-learning classroom in which students are given the opportunity to work with leading professionals through weekly closed circuit television transmissions with Acme Animation. Students can now register online with Acme Animation and post their work to be viewed by all in either Showtime or the Shark Tank.
